Understanding Percent Supply in Loss

The percent supply in loss metric is vital for traders aiming to understand market sentiment and potential price movements. This metric reveals how many Bitcoins are currently held at a loss, categorized by the age of the coins. An increase in the percent supply in loss could reflect panic selling, while a lower value may suggest a stronghold by long-term investors. For example, if a significant portion of older coins is currently at a loss, this might indicate that long-term holders are becoming anxious about potential price drops, leading to more selling pressure.

    The Role of Age Bands in Trading

    Age bands segment Bitcoin holdings based on how long they have been in their current wallets. This segmentation is crucial as it provides insight into the behavior of different investor groups. For instance, coins held for more than a year are typically associated with long-term holders who may not be as reactive to short-term price fluctuations. On the other hand, newer coins might represent speculative traders looking to capitalize on market movements. Understanding these dynamics can help traders anticipate potential sell-offs or accumulation periods based on age bands.

    Trading Strategies Informed by Percent Supply in Loss

    Traders can develop various strategies based on insights derived from the percent supply in loss by age band. For instance, if a certain age band shows a high percent supply in loss, it may be prudent to place buy orders, anticipating that these holders might eventually capitulate and sell their positions. Alternatively, if older holders are starting to sell, it may indicate a strong market correction. Developing a trading strategy that incorporates this metric can provide traders with an edge in identifying potential market bottoms or tops.

    What does the percent supply in loss mean for Bitcoin?
    The percent supply in loss indicates the percentage of Bitcoin that is currently held at a loss. This metric helps traders gauge market sentiment and potential selling pressure.
    How can I use age bands in my trading strategy?
    Age bands help categorize Bitcoin holdings based on how long they have been held. By analyzing these bands, traders can anticipate market behaviors and potential price movements.
    What should I do if the percent supply in loss is high?
    A high percent supply in loss may indicate potential buying opportunities, as it suggests that many holders are underwater. However, always combine this metric with other indicators for a comprehensive analysis.
